#ThrowbackThursday to a March 2, 1986 article in the Los Angeles Times.

Steve Norton, author of the economic impact study that was used in the successful campaign to bring casino gambling to Atlantic City, and at this time was Executive VP of Resorts International Hotel & Casino, comments on living in Atlantic City:

“‘I wouldn’t live here. I’d be afraid to have my kids in these schools. I’d be afraid of the crime and the drugs,’ he said.”
